英文摘要
Research in organic chemistry is a fundamental and central endeavor that impacts the many fields of science which require the design and synthesis of molecules. The advent of powerful synthetic methods will dramatically enhance our capability to discover life-saving therapeutics, invent materials with useful and unusual properties, as well as investigate biology at the molecular level. In the chemistry department at the University of Toronto, the Dong Research Group is engaged in developing innovative strategies to address modern challenges in organic synthesis. Our main approach involves harnessing the unique reactivity of transition metal-complexes to transform readily available materials into useful organic products. Some of our long-term goals include finding new ways to functionalize carbon-hydrogen bonds, used carbon-dioxide as a raw material, and construct nitrogen-containing heterocycles. Importantly, we plan to produce methods which are more selective, more efficient, and environmentally friendly compared to the state-of-the-art. Aside from the practical significance, our studies are expected to result in fundamentally interesting and novel chemical reactivity. Ultimately, we will engage in understanding the mechanism of action for these transforms, as well as applying them to make molecules of interest to natural product synthesis, materials science, and chemical biology. The graduate students and postdoctoral research fellows in our group will be trained in the art of organic synthesis and acquire the skills needed to be tomorrow's innovators in academia and the pharmaceutical and fine chemical industry.
